Many of us in the development team work on MacBook Pros, actually, and I'm also developping on a Mac Pro, although I'm on 10.9.4.  I probably have the exact same macbook pro that you do.    I'm not sure what problem you are running into.  Maya 2015 is using Viewport 2.0 by default, so perhaps you can switch to legacy viewport for a while to see if the problem is opengl-related.
